Why we like it
- Earnings quality benefits from a subscription-like billing model: tuition is paid in advance, demand is non-discretionary for working parents, and occupancy tends to stay high because there is a documented shortage of quality seats in LA. That combination produces predictable, front-loaded cash collection with low bad-debt risk relative to most service businesses.
- Durability is real in this category. Early childhood education is genuinely recession-resistant because parents keep working and keep needing care, and switching costs are emotional and logistical once a child is enrolled. A recognized brand plus standardized curriculum creates modest but real differentiation in a fragmented, mom-and-pop dominated market.
- The market tailwind is structural. Los Angeles County is the largest childcare market in America, with dense high-income pockets that support premium tuition and chronic undersupply of licensed seats. This is a demand-outstrips-supply dynamic that supports both occupancy and pricing power over time.
- The operator advantage is that this is already a five-unit system with proven training and enrollment infrastructure, not a single center. A hands-on operator who tightens staffing ratios, raises tuition to market, and adds capacity can compound within the existing footprint before ever buying a sixth location.
How to improve it
- Reconcile and normalize the earnings immediately. There is a $2M gap between the $3.8M SDE and the $1.8M EBITDA, so rebuild both figures on a per-center basis to understand what is add-back, what is owner comp, and what real free cash flow looks like after market-rate management. This single exercise determines whether the deal is a 13x or a 28x.
- Push tuition to true market rates. Premium LA preschools command significant pricing power in undersupplied submarkets, so audit each center's rate card against local comps and implement staggered increases at the next enrollment cycle. Even a 5 to 8 percent increase flows almost entirely to the bottom line given fixed labor.
- Optimize teacher-to-child ratios and staffing costs within licensing limits. Labor is the dominant expense in childcare, so benchmark each center's ratios against state minimums and eliminate over-staffing while protecting quality and compliance. Standardized scheduling and float staff across five sites can cut premium overtime.
- Attack waitlist conversion and occupancy. With chronic seat shortages, any center running below capacity is leaving cash on the table, so instrument enrollment funnels, reduce time-to-fill on open slots, and build a managed waitlist that can also justify future price increases.
- Negotiate or extend the leases before close. All five locations are leased, which is the primary risk to a business built on physical seats, so lock in favorable renewal terms and options to prevent a landlord from capturing your enrollment goodwill at renewal.
- Add ancillary revenue per family. Layer in higher-margin extras such as extended-hours care, enrichment programs, summer camps, and meal plans, which existing enrolled families will pay for and which require little incremental fixed cost.
- Centralize back-office and marketing across the five units. Consolidate billing, HR, procurement, and lead generation into one shared function to strip duplicated overhead and create a genuine platform cost structure that would justify a premium exit multiple.
Diligence notes
- Interrogate the SDE versus EBITDA gap first. A reported $3.8M SDE against $1.8M EBITDA implies roughly $2M in owner compensation and add-backs, so confirm exactly what those are and whether the business can actually run without that owner labor. If EBITDA is the true post-management number, the effective multiple is closer to 28x and the ask is aggressive.
- Verify licensing and regulatory standing for all five centers. Childcare is heavily regulated in California, so pull each site's license status, capacity limits, inspection history, and any open violations, because a licensing issue at even one center directly caps revenue and can trigger closure.
- Scrutinize the leases in detail. Since no real estate is included and the entire business depends on physical seats, review remaining term, renewal options, escalators, and personal guarantees on each of the five locations, and model the downside if any landlord declines to renew.
- Confirm the brand relationship. The listing references an established, recognized education brand, so determine whether this is owned IP, a franchise, or a licensing arrangement, because franchise royalties, transfer approval rights, and territory restrictions materially change both the economics and the transferability of the deal.
- Validate enrollment, occupancy, and tuition data by center. Request twelve to twenty-four months of enrollment counts, occupancy rates, tuition rolls, and prepaid tuition liabilities per site to confirm the revenue is stable and to expose any single center that is dragging or propping up the aggregate figures.
- Assess staff retention and key-person risk. Quality childcare lives and dies on teacher retention and center director relationships with families, so review turnover, wage rates versus local market, and whether directors are likely to stay through and after the transition.
